Drake’s Dad Fires Back at Rappers Dissing His Son

Drake‘s father, Dennis Graham, took to social media to defend his son against what he perceives as a coordinated attack from several rappers. The controversy began with the release of Future and Metro Boomin’s new album, “WE DON’T TRUST YOU,” which many fans believe contains several digs at Drake.

One of the album’s tracks, “Like That,” features a verse from Kendrick Lamar that some see as targeting Drake and J. Cole.  Future seems to join in on the perceived disses on the album’s title track, “We Don’t Trust You,” where he hints that their feud stems from a woman.

Further fueling the speculation, Metro Boomin sent out a cryptic tweet urging rappers to “pick a side.” Interestingly, Nav and Rick Ross unfollowed Drake on Instagram after the tweet, leading to speculation about where their allegiance lies.

Taking to his own Instagram account, Dennis Graham fired back in a since-deleted post, seemingly targeting Kendrick Lamar, Future, Metro Boomin, and any other rappers involved in the alleged beef. In a sarcastic tone, Graham suggested using fabricated beef to promote his own music.

“Yo I am about to drop some new music and I am not sure if it’s going to sell,” the older Graham wrote on Instagram. “But I am going to call some of my homies and get them start a beef with Drake and get them to unfollow him and that’s going make my s**t shoot up to number 1, I’m sure this is going to work so let me get some people on board for this and watch what kind of attention this gets! I WILL BE NUMBER ONE 1Day!”

Meanwhile, Metro Boomin addressed the rumors on X, urging people to focus on the music rather than speculation. “Y’all need to stop making stuff up for engagement and enjoy the music,” he wrote.

Rumors of a rift between Future and Drake have circulated for the past year, with both artists addressing the issue in their music. Last year, Drake’s song “What Would Pluto Do” was seen as a shot at Future. It appears Future is now responding on “We Don’t Trust You,” suggesting their feud stems from a disagreement over a woman.
